E

Eric Beebe
Review of Frezze

11 months ago

I found Frezze to be a trustworthy company. The we...

I found Frezze to be a trustworthy company. The website is easy to navigate and the products are of good value. The customer service team was responsive to my inquiries. Overall, a satisfactory experience.

Comments:

No comments